Caesars Entertainment Reports 2024 Fourth Quarter and Annual Financial Results
Summary
Caesars Entertainment, Inc. reported its financial results for the fourth quarter and full year ended December 31, 2024. The company saw a slight decrease in GAAP net revenues to $2.799 billion for the quarter and $11.245 billion for the year, compared to $2.825 billion and $11.528 billion, respectively, in 2023. GAAP net income turned positive to $11 million in the fourth quarter from a net loss of $72 million in the prior year, while the full-year GAAP net loss widened to $278 million from a net income of $786 million in 2023. The full-year loss was primarily due to the release of $940 million of valuation allowance against deferred tax assets in the prior year. Adjusted EBITDA decreased slightly to $882 million for the quarter and $3.739 billion for the year, reflecting adjustments for divestitures. Caesars Digital showed growth in iGaming net revenues but faced challenges in sports betting. The company used proceeds from divestitures to reduce debt and repurchased stock, improving its liquidity position.

About Caesars Entertainment Inc.
Caesars Entertainment Inc. is a renowned company in the hospitality and entertainment industry, primarily focused on operating casinos, hotels, and entertainment facilities. As one of the world's largest and most diverse gaming enterprises, Caesars is known for its massive portfolio of iconic brands, including Caesars Palace, Harrah's, and Horseshoe, among others. The company's operations are largely concentrated in the United States, but its influence extends globally through its vacation and gaming resorts. Caesars Entertainment engages in various business segments such as gaming operations, hotel accommodations, dining, and live entertainment. The company plays a critical role in tourism and leisure markets by providing premium guest experiences through its extensive facilities that feature gaming floors, world-class entertainment events, and luxury accommodations. Headquartered in Reno, Nevada, Caesars Entertainment has been a pivotal player in the gaming and hospitality sectors since its inception, and continues to contribute significantly to the regional economies it operates in by attracting millions of visitors annually to its properties.
